Been to a few of them which are cool

1) Metroflex Gyms are cool - been to the ones in Texas (Plano, Arlington) and the one in Long Beach (brand new).  Owners are cool, and you can grunt.

2) Armbrust Gym near Denver was very cool.  Dylan took care of us when we went there, and  they have a room just to train legs which was huge (perhaps 30-40 pieces of equipment.

3) Gold's Gym North Hollywood - old school gym, one of the older Gold's Gym out here, and lots of competitors train there.

4) Gold's Gym Venice - the mecca.  Big, no air conditioner, by the ocean.
